Calculate wheel track offset S:
Wheel track offset S is the distance to left or right
between the longitudinal axes of the front and
rear wheels.
Permissible track offset (S): ........... 9 mm (0.354 in)
L Note:
Explanation of measurement:
Minus sign = track offset to left
Plus sign = track offset to right
EXAMPLE:
Formula
Fixed value (A) +half rim width
A = 50,0 mm (1.9685 in)
= 44,5 mm (1.752 in)
= 94,5 mm (3.72 in)
Measured value (B) +half rim width
B = 52,0 mm (2.047in)
= 41,0 mm (1.614 in)
= 93,0 mm (3.66 in)
Fixed value (A) measured value (B) = S
94,5 mm (3.72 in) 93,0 (3.66 in) = S
Wheel track offset:
S = 1,5 mm (0 059 in)

BMW R 1100 RT Specifications

General IconGeneral
Displacement1085 cc
Bore x Stroke99 mm x 70.5 mm
Power66 kW (90 hp) at 7, 250 rpm
Torque95 Nm at 5, 500 rpm
Transmission5-speed
Final DriveShaft drive
Engine TypeAir/oil-cooled flat twin (boxer)
Front SuspensionTelelever with central spring strut
Rear SuspensionBMW Motorrad Paralever
Front BrakesDual disc, 305 mm
Rear BrakesSingle disc, 2-piston caliper
Fuel Capacity25 liters
Seat Height805 / 825 mm (adjustable)
Wheelbase1485 mm
